Trondheim upgrades its facilities

Trondheim is expecting its first of 57 calls in May. At the end of the season Fred Olsen Cruise Lines’ Black Watch will call on New Year’s Eve. Pullmantur has four turnaround calls scheduled and MSC Cruises is returning to the Norwegian port after an absence of a couple of years.

This year a new bollard is being installed which will make it more secure for those ships coming alongside the pier. Next year a tunnel will be built for passenger access so that they do not have to use the same routes as the provisioning trucks etc.

More space will be created for buses and a roundabout installed. Space will be made for shuttle buses inside the ISPS fence. The area around the harbour and the walk into the city will be made more attractive.
